The STMicroelectronics devices are ultra-low-power microcontrollers based on the high-performance Arm Cortex-M0+ 32-bit RISC core operating at a frequency of up to 56 MHz. The devices embed high-speed memories (up to 64-Kbyte flash memory and 12-Kbyte SRAM with hardware parity check), and an extensive range of enhanced I/Os and peripherals connected to APB and AHB buses, and a 32-bit multi-AHB bus matrix. They also embed protection mechanisms for embedded flash memory and SRAM, such as readout protection and write protection. The devices offer a 12-bit ADC, a 12-bit DAC, an embedded rail-to-rail analog comparator, one operational amplifier, a low-power RTC, one general-purpose 32-bit timer, one 16-bit PWM timer dedicated to motor control, three general-purpose 16-bit timers, and two 16-bit low-power timers.
